1. Preheat your oven to 350 and prep a cookie pan for nonstick. I use parchment paper.
2. If you are making your own cake mix, combine the ingredients listing in #1 above together in a mixing bowl. Otherwise, pour your lemon cookie mix into a mixing bowl.
3. To your ingredients in the mixing bowl, beat in the eggs one at a time. Then add the vegetable oil, lemon extract, and the vanilla extract.
4. This batter will be a bit looser than a normal cookie batter. It will also bake to be a bit 'puffier' than a normal cookie as we are basing this on a cake mix. Thus, your will need to drop the cookies onto the cookie sheet rather than using a scoop or rolling them out. If using granular sugar alternative, place the alternative into a shallow bowl and drip the cookie batter into the bowl and cover with sugar. Then place the cookies onto the cookie sheet.
